Griff Ruby Highlights Catholic Tradition Beyond Vatican II

Griff Ruby Highlights Catholic Tradition Beyond Vatican II

Preserving Traditional Catholicism in Modern Times

In a compelling exploration of Catholic history, Griff Ruby unveils his significant work titled "The Resurrection of the Roman Catholic Church: A guide to the Traditional Catholic community." This book dives deep into the transformative years following the Second Vatican Council, shedding light on how genuine Catholic traditions continue to thrive despite modern challenges.

Understanding the Catholic Crisis Post-Vatican II

Ruby's narrative articulates the complexities of the Catholic experience in an evolving world. He argues that the institution many view as the Catholic Church today often differs from the original teachings of Christ. This notion takes root in his belief that true Catholicism is preserved within a distinct movement: the Traditional Catholic community.

Major Changes and Their Impact

With insights into the reforms that emerged in the 1960s and 1970s, Ruby highlights a period of uncertainty that many clergy and laypeople faced regarding Church doctrine and practices. His observations suggest that the ambiguity prompted a yearning for the familiar rites and teachings that previously defined the faith.

The Miracle of Traditional Catholicism

According to Ruby, the continued existence of Traditional Catholicism indicates a miraculous preservation of faith and practice. He emphasizes Christ's assurance that "the sheep know His voice, and another they will not follow," pointing to the steadfast adherence of believers to traditional values.

A Historical Narrative

Delving into historical documents, theological analyses, and clergy lineages, Ruby traces the roots of the Traditional Catholic movement. His perspective encapsulates the dedication of a vast network comprised of clergy and laypersons committed to upholding pre-Vatican II rituals. This narrative serves not only as a historical account but also as an affirmation of a vibrant identity within the Catholic tradition.

Key Themes Explored

Throughout his book, Ruby tackles critical subjects such as apostolic succession, the importance of unity in worship, and the intricate relationship between doctrine and authority. He meticulously examines varying responses to the post-Vatican II reforms, ensuring readers gain a nuanced understanding of the challenges they present.

Addressing Controversial Perspectives

While Ruby's take may spur debate among Catholics regarding its implications, it seeks to clarify a perspective some may find overlooked or misunderstood in contemporary discussions. He aims to engage readers on a journey through the complexities that characterize modern Catholic life while championing a return to traditional faith.

Ruby highlights in his publication that educational resources regarding these topics can often feel scarce, thus initiating conversations surrounding the essence of Catholic practices is more crucial than ever.

About the Author

Griff Ruby's journey mirrors the essence of his work. Born in 1958 into a life devoid of extensive religious influence, he encountered Catholicism amid a time of identity crisis. His commitment to researching Christian history and theology is evident in his writing. Apart from his latest publication, he is known for works like "Sede Vacante!: Part One," and "Sede Vacante!: Part Two." Ruby resides on the scenic Central California coast with his wife, Juliet, and son, Martin, where he continues to share his insights on faith and tradition.
